Overhead Charges definition

Overhead Charges means the total expenditure approved by the Department and incurred by the Board of Governors of the school on a School Meals Service provided in accordance with Articles 58 and 59 of the principal Order (as amended) after the deduction of any income which the Department considers should be credited to the School Meals Service Account.
Overhead Charges means charges that are not an Eligible City Expense (defined below) nor an Eligible OHSU Expense (defined below) and which involve expenditures the City or OHSU would incur without this Agreement or which are for personnel or other expenses of either that are not required by this Agreement.
Overhead Charges means an amount equal to five per cent of the total amount of research project grant, or contingency (study-cum-travel) grant disbursed through an institution of affiliation, paid to the said institution after the period of the said grant, over and above the total sanctioned amount thereof.
